Warden Message: BOMBING IN BEKASI, EAST JAKARTA, MORNING OF 30 SEP 2010
SEPTEMBER 30, 2010
A small bomb exploded near a police station in Bekasi on the morning of September 30, 2010, in the far eastern suburbs of Jakarta, an area not generally frequented by U.S. citizens. Our security posture remains unchanged and vigilant.
We again remind U.S. citizens to exercise prudence and continue to take active, personal responsibility for their security. We suggest that U.S. citizens monitor news reports, follow the instructions of Indonesian authorities and avoid demonstrations.
